LOCATION, LOCATION, LOCATION!!

Located right in the heart of Carolina Beach, this freshly refreshed property with all new furnishings, paint and decor is walking distance to everything Carolina Beach has to offer! Park your car and never move it again during your stay, which means NO parking costs! Just 100’ to the nearest beach access and less than a 10 min. walk to the Carolina Beach Boardwalk and all local eateries.

** **If you are looking for a comfortable and calming stay at the beach, this is the place for you! If you are coming to event until 2am, while getting drunk and bringing over unauthorized guests, find another place! I live close by and you will be told to leave without refund**

With ocean vistas off the giant front covered balcony and lake vistas off the rear bedroom balcony, you will never be anywhere in this home without a great view.

This unit has one bedroom with a new king bed and a queen pullout couch bed. Full kitchen with microwave, coffee maker (and coffee), toaster and all silverware, dishes and glassware. Super fast high speed Wifi with streaming cable TV, over the air antenna for networks and Netflix. TVs in living room and bedroom. Full size washer and dryer. We are entirely outfitted like a hotel with all sheets and towels cleaned for you and ready before you arrive. We are also completely supplied with toilet paper, paper towels, laundry detergent and hand soap.

This unit is located within a short walk to all that Carolina Beach has to offer. You have one dedicated covered parking space underneath the building. The nearest beach access is “Driftwood Ln” and it is less than 100’ away from your door. Take a walk across the street and walk around Carolina Beach Lake Park. Several eateries are within a 5 min. walk and the Carolina Beach Boardwalk and main part of town are less than 10 mins.!

Booking the best rental home experience:

When to book a Wrightsville Beach rental & When to go:

  • Book your Wrightsville Beach vacation in the Fall or Spring to enjoy warm we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Many vacationers use this strategy to reserve larger homes, or to book an oceanfront v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the high season.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Wrightsville Beach v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with friends and family at your favorite beach.
  • In the Wrightsville Beach area, The earlier you can reserve a vacation rental, the better your selection will be. The most desirable rental properties are booked very early. Reserving your vacation property six - twelve months before your vacation dates is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to search for and book your vacation home.
  • Veterans and Active Duty Military members may be qualified for special discounts. Be sure to ask your prospective property management company or host if your group qualifies for a reduced rate.
  • Property managers usually offer renters an option to purchase v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which usually will cost between 1% - 5% of the base booking price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for any days missed as a result of personal medical-related emergencies or weather disasters, as well as ensuing additional h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el stay or extra fuel expenses. Trip insurance might be a a welcome relief if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for program terms and fees.
  • Look for your local Wrightsville Beach visitors guide upon arrival. If your rental do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great information, travel guides have coupons for local accommodations, restaurants and tours.

Have a wonderful stay:

  • Add the property manager's contact information to your smartphone. Understand and take a copy of check in/check out procedures.
  • To ensure that damages are not linked to your stay, inspect for any problem areas upon check in. message the rental manager right away to report any issues. If there is a dispute about legal responsibility later, having the recorded issues and contact attempts will be very helpful.
  • Ask questions. You may want instructions for a fireplace, elevator or appliance. Contact your owner. They are there to help! A brief text message prevents many problems.
  •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ay more pleasurable. You'll enhance your chance to make some new local friends, and resident neighbors can be a terrific resource to find the best local beaches.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local resident! Neighbors can typically help you find the best spots in town. Who better to ask where to see a beautiful sunrise or sunset, have a great night on the town, or the best spots for BBQ?
  • Protect the property owner (and your things!) by locking the property while you are out, just like you would back home.
  • On check-out day, take a walk-through to make sure you didn't forget any personal items. Remember to check garages, decks, and cabinets for hidden belongings. Clean out the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Go through the property a final time and keep an eye out for damages to contents or the property itself. We recommend inspecting the property with the host whenever possible. If the property manager isn't available, ensure that you take photographs of the property to record its condition at check-out.

Victory Beach Vacations

Visitors who are on the hunt for the postcard-perfect vacation rental in the heart of the Carolina Beach or Kure Beach area will find an enticing selection and plenty of friendly customer service when they rent through Victory Beach Vacations. Based in Carolina Beach in the coastal Cape Fear region, Victory Beach Vacations has more than 100 vacation rentals in all shapes and sizes to ensure that every vacationing family can find their dream home away from home on the beach.   When you book your Cape Fear getaway with Victory Beach Vacations, the fun doesn’t end when you leave the beach, it continues with an array of privately-owned properties outfitted with all of the amenities needed for a fabulous beach vacation.   Jenna Lanier, General Manager, explains that her family first opened the rental and property management business in 2002. At the forefront of Victory Beach operations is Lanier’s mother, Caroline Meeks. Meeks is both the Broker in Charge and co-owner with husband, Buck Meeks, who manages the Field Services team with Lanier’s husband, Scott.   For nearly 20 years, the Victory Beach team has worked tirelessly to establish a network of top-of-the-line rental properties for Cape Fear visitors to enjoy. “As far as our properties go,” explains Lanier, “they are all updated, well-furnished and appointed. “We have always performed post-cleaning inspections and since the pandemic, have put freshly laundered duvets over all of the comforters between rentals.”   Lanier emphasizes how important the guests experience is “we strive to give our guests a relaxing, stress free, memorable vacation.” This emphasis on customer service has led to Victory Beach Vacations having a 4.8 Google rating with over 300 reviews by happy owners and guests.In addition to Victory Beach’s superior sanitation practices, the company offers properties for every type of visitor. Choose from luxury oceanfront houses and condos to more reasonbly priced 2nd row properties with oceanviews. Many properties include pools and hot tubs as well, perfect for outdoor entertaining, and many are dog friendly.   Lanier also notes that all properties are within walking or driving distance to Pleasure Island’s main attractions – Carolina Beach and Kure Beach. The former, as described by Lanier, is the more commercialized of the two destinations and features a boardwalk, outdoor dining options and a plethora of weekly activities including fireworks, live music, amusement park pop-ups, and movies under the stars. Kure Beach offers a more residential feel with its fishing pier, intimate restaurants and family favorite, North Carolina Aquarium at Fort Fisher.More water fun awaits, too. “There is a harbor and a canal that feed into the intercoastal. We have several properties on the harbor so guests can bring their boat, kayak, [or jet ski] and travel between islands,” says Lanier.   A stay with Victory Beach Vacations is an annual pilgrimage for most. “A large percentage of guests are previous guests. Some even reserve the same property for the next year as they’re checking out,” Lanier says. “It’s almost like it’s their personal vacation home.”   Even before guests arrive at their vacation destination, the Victory Beach Vacations’ website greets them with a live beach cam and exquisite aerial footage of both Carolina and Kure Beaches.
